This system was developed specifically for faŤades and parking structures where tension loads require consideration. Round bars are inserted into the fabric in place of weft wires at the top, bottom and intermediate locations. The top round bar is inserted into triangular brackets. Any intermediate round bars are connected to pivoting brackets for lateral support. Springs attach to the bottom bar in order to apply proper pre-tension to the fabric and to reduce the tension force on the structure. Eyebolts are attached to the springs to allow for maximum adjustability.
